Memorial 6 Metres South Of Nave Of Church Of St Mary is a Grade II listed building in the King0s Lynn and West Norfolk local planning authority area, England. First listed on 28 July 1986. Headstone.

Description
This memorial, located 6 meters south of the nave of the Church of St. Mary, dates back to 1682 and is made of limestone. It features a square shape with roll-moulded edges. The circular inscription panel also has roll-moulded edges and is adorned with fleurons in the top corners.
